As many of you know, I have been battling post-partum depression for almost a year now. At first I was scared to admit that that's what it was, but I have decided to embrace the issue and tackle it head on!
It started out as that feeling of overwhelmingness (is that even a word?) and progressively got worse. I haven't wanted to go out with my friends, I feel out of control when the house gets messy, I have irrational fears of losing the people I love, and so on and so forth. It has been really rough on me and Travis and Lauren, but I am now seeking help and I'm slowly starting to feel better.
